.WAV files are often of poor quality. So distortion and noise are easily noticed
with high-powered speakers. Try a different sound source such as a music CD.

Because the subwoofer is not magnetically shielded, it can cause distortion if it’s too
close to your monitor. Move the subwoofer so it’s at least 2 feet from your monitor.

Headphones
To use headphones with the system, plug them into the labeled
jack on the front of the right satellite. When headphones are
connected, all satellites and the subwoofer are muted.
Powering On
1. After all other connections are made, plug the power cord (on the
back of subwoofer) into an AC wall socket. The speaker system is
now ready to operate.
2. Turn on the audio source.
3. Turn on the Altec Lansing 251 speaker system by pushing the On/Off
button located on the front of the right satellite. A green LED will
light next to the button when the power is ON.
NOTE: Consumers who purchased a 220V or 230V unit, need to ensure
that the power switch, located on the rear of the subwoofer, is in the
ON position.
If the power switch on the rear of the subwoofer is in the OFF position,
the entire unit is shut off.
MASTER VOLUME
The volume knob on the front of the right satellite is the master
volume control for the speaker system. Turn the knob clockwise to
increase the volume and counter-clockwise to decrease the volume.
SURROUND VOLUME CONTROL
The SURROUND control varies the volume of the left and right
surround speakers. Adjust this control as necessary to create the
optimum sound.The Surround Volume Control operates in the same
manner even on computers that only have stereo outputs.
CENTER VOLUME CONTROL
The CENTER control varies the volume of the center speaker. Adjust
this speaker as necessary to achieve a balanced sound.
SUBWOOFER LEVEL
The Subwoofer Level is located on the back of the subwoofer. Rotating
this control clockwise increases the bass while rotating the control
counter-clockwise decreases the bass. Blend the subwoofer output with
that of the satellites to set the correct volume.
